What Happened to Eggxactly After Dragons’ Den?
Eggxactly appeared on Dragons’ Den in 2006, Series 3 Episode 1. The business was a water-free egg cooker. They secured investment from Richard Farleigh & Peter Jones on the show. The business is still active today.
The Pitch
James Seddon walked into the Den in 2006 with a water-free egg cooker. They were asking for £75,000 in exchange for 40% of the business.
The pitch landed well enough in the Den that at least one Dragon decided to back it.
The Deal
A deal was struck on the show. Richard Farleigh & Peter Jones offered £75,000 for 40%, and James Seddon accepted.
